Spotlight on Character!
A Course on Writing Vivid Characters and Realistic Dialogue




Come and Join Us!



Spotlight on Character is a seven week course designed to give prose writers of all genres, a foundation for understanding the dynamics of creating well-rounded characters, as well as exercises and examples for doing so. 

The first part of this course focuses on understanding what a well rounded character is, and ways to begin developing them. The second part explores some of the methods used to reveal characters in our writing, including through dialogue, description, setting, and action.

Each week there will be a discussion, an exercise, and a writing assignment due.  The lessons and assignments in this course are designed specifically for intermediate and advanced writers.  Discussions are a vital part of this course.  We all have so much to teach each other, and, in this course,  we do it in our discussion forums.
